    surge

    surge

    Surge is a p2p filesharing app designed to utilize blockchain

    Surge is a peer-to-peer file-sharing application that leverages blockchain technologies to facilitate anonymous and secure file transfers. It employs end-to-end encryption and a decentralized network to ensure user privacy and data integrity. Surge's design focuses on simplicity and anonymity, making it a suitable choice for users seeking private file-sharing solutions.​

    KeexyBox

    KeexyBox

    The box to keep the Internet under your control

    ...KeexyBox acts as a default gateway and DNS server for the devices in your home network. It thus intercepts all connections to the Internet to carry out website filtering or to activate browsing via the Tor anonymity network according to connection profiles which you have configured.
